1.When answering this question, consider the preferences, priorities, and behaviors of different age groups when it comes to shopping. Younger people might prefer online shopping due to convenience and technology familiarity, while older generations might favor traditional in-store shopping for the tactile experience and personal interaction. 2.You can also discuss how different age groups prioritize different factors such as price, quality, brand, and trends. For example, younger people might be more trend-driven and brand-conscious, whereas older individuals might focus more on quality and value for money. Providing specific examples can help illustrate these differences.
